Harry Potter and the Deathly Hallows Top Quality


This book is the conclusion to the much beloved Harry Potter series. While this series has been extremely popular, this book lives up to that expectation. This book concludes Hurry's story through use of thrilling writing. This book thematically explores heroism, love, and most importantly sacrifice.

Rowling further explores the characters of the series. While Harry and his two confidants, Hermione and Ron, search for horcruxes, you can see how these characters deal with intense adversity as they navigate and explore England completely on their own with no outside help. Characters such as Harry's Father and Mother who have not had huge parts in the series are further explored as well as Harry's longtime nemesis, Snape. In the conclusion we find out snape's true intentions for serving the dark lord.

Though this book is not the longest book in the series. It certainly is the most beloved as it is a fast read. The action and diologue move the story at an impressive rate. Rowling is a very good storyteller. She creates worlds with such detail that it seems that she has visited the places she has created. This book is a must read.
